ESP8266/ESP32作为Bluetooth Source向Bluetooth Sink(蓝牙音箱等)发送音频资料收集
本文只是一个资料收集:
1. 乐鑫官方ADF - Classic Bluetooth Source Pipeline
esp-adf/examples/player/pipeline_bt_source at master · espressif/esp-adf
2. 一个Arduino的第三方库
pschatzmann/ESP32-A2DP: A Simple ESP32 Bluetooth A2DP Library (to implement a Music Receiver or Sender) that supports Arduino, PlatformIO and Espressif IDF
注意:该库不支持WiFi和蓝牙同时工作
关于此库更多信息:
- pschatzmann/ESP32-A2DP Wiki
- Arduino A2DP: Class List
- A2DP device name scan · Issue #113 · pschatzmann/ESP32-A2DP
基于这个库的一些案例:
- Sending Sound from an ESP32 to a Bluetooth Sink (e.g. Bluetooth Speaker) - Phil Schatzmann
- Stream MP3 Files to A2DP Bluetooth using the ESP8266 Audio Library
- Arduino: Streaming MP3 Files to a Bluetooth Speaker - Phil Schatzmann
- Bluetooth A2DP - Streaming of Files on a SD card - Phil Schatzmann
- Bluetooth A2DP – Streaming from an Digital I2S Microphone
- Bluetooth A2DP – Streaming from an Analog Microphone
- The Synthesis ToolKit (STK) Library for the Arduino ESP32 - An Introduction - Phil Schatzmann
- ESP32 作为蓝牙音源 - DF创客社区 - 分享创造的喜悦
ps:
关于蓝牙与WiFi共存的问题,在HaaS100开发板上是这样解决的,不知道是否适用于所有alios支持的芯片:
HaaS100开发板WiFi与蓝牙无法共用的解决方法_duanbixing的博客-CSDN博客
本文来自互联网用户投稿,文章观点仅代表作者本人,不代表本站立场,不承担相关法律责任。如若转载,请注明出处。 如若内容造成侵权/违法违规/事实不符,请点击【内容举报】进行投诉反馈!
